Ticket: Thumbnail queue in Pixelmoor accepts unauthenticated enqueue via the legacy intake path. Worker fetches source images without validating origin bucket, enabling SSRF-style reads. No evidence of exploitation in retained logs. Patch restricts intake to signed requests and pins the fetch allowlist. The fixed worker image is identified by the token below.

pipeline stamp: htk4_66df

The Lanternfish delivery service no longer retries indefinitely. Failed webhook deliveries now use capped exponential backoff with jitter, then land in a dead-letter topic after the final attempt. On-call: do not manually requeue dead-lettered events until the consumer acknowledges schema v2, or you'll duplicate orders. Replays must go through the replay CLI, which stamps an idempotency marker. Verify every environment before enabling the new dispatcher; mixed modes cause double sends. Apply the retry configuration shown below.

service settings:
[sorys]
port = 8000
team = eliius
host = sorys.novacstack.example
region = south-3
access_code = ac_f66665
timeout_ms = 250

// EXPORT_RETRY_LIMIT — max automatic retries for failed Ledgerfox
// exports before a ticket is opened for support.
// Support team: customers seeing "export stalled" have usually hit
// this limit; check the retry queue in the Ambervale console before
// escalating. Set to 5 after the Quillbank outage showed 3 was too
// aggressive; each retry backs off 2x starting at 30s. Do not bump
// past 8 without an eng review. Include this constant's value and
// the build token shown below in any escalation.

trace token, bagag-kawep: htk6_d2d45a